read the original abstract

We describe several equivalent models for the infinity-category of infinity-local systems of chain complexes over a space using the framework of quasi-categories. We prove that the given models are equivalent as infinity-categories by exploiting the relationship between the differential graded nerve functor and the cobar construction. We use one of these models to calculate the quasi-categorical colimit of an infinity-local system in terms of a twisted tensor product.
